Mountain biking around Feistritz im Rosental offers diverse terrain set against the majestic Karawanks mountain range. The region features varied elevations, with routes ascending through lush green meadows and woodlands. This area is characterized by its mountainous landscape, providing challenging climbs and scenic descents for mountain bikers. The Rosental, or "Valley of Roses," adds to the natural beauty, with natural ponds and lakes complementing the rugged mountain backdrop.

In St. Jakob im Kärntner Rosental, the new Paulifurtbrücke bridge over the Rosenbach was realized as a trough-shaped frame bridge. For the bridge with a span of 32 m, the crossbeams were made of prestressed UHPC elements. The use of thin-walled, yet highly robust UHPC components subsumed the necessity of geometric stiffness in the structural design. Thus, special emphasis could be placed on the aesthetic aspects.

Harnessing the power of moving water to drive a mill wheel is an ancient invention of the human spirit of discovery, the origin of which can be traced far back into bygone times. Thanks to such a construction, human or animal muscle power could be simply replaced by the power of the natural elements through a watercourse – natural or artificially created – in order, for example, to grind grain into flour or press oil from fruits. Here, however, we encounter a rather playful variant, as the movement generated by the water power is used to drive figures or sculptures.

At an altitude of 1,157 m lies the Märchenwiese, which is considered one of the most romantic alpine meadows. Due to its uniqueness, the Märchenwiese is part of the Bodental nature reserve.

There are over 20 mountain bike trails around Feistritz im Rosental, offering a variety of options for different skill levels. The komoot community has explored these routes over 4000 times.
The spring and autumn seasons are considered ideal for mountain biking in Feistritz im Rosental due to the mild weather, which ensures optimal trail conditions and comfortable riding.
The region offers diverse terrain, from gentle hills and lush meadows to dense forests, with elevations reaching up to 1,660 meters. You'll find routes with varied elevations, challenging climbs, and scenic descents. Options range from moderate paths to difficult ascents, catering to different ability levels.
Yes, Feistritz im Rosental offers several routes suitable for families. For a moderate ride with scenic views, consider the View of the Karawanks – Fish Ladder at Ferlach Dam loop from Feistritz im Rosental, which features relatively gentle elevation changes.
Absolutely. For challenging ascents and impressive panoramas, routes like the Bielschitza Peak – Klagenfurter Hut loop from Feistritz im Rosental are popular. This route includes a significant climb towards the historic Klagenfurter Hütte, offering expansive views of the surrounding mountains.
The mountain bike trails in Feistritz im Rosental are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.4 stars from over 700 reviews. Riders often praise the diverse terrain, the stunning backdrop of the Karawanken mountains, and the challenging yet rewarding ascents to places like the Klagenfurter Hütte.
Yes, many of the trails in Feistritz im Rosental are designed as loops. Examples include the Rosenbrücke – Klagenfurter Hut loop from Ferlacher Stausee and the View of Bärental – Sea eye loop from Feistritz im Rosental, both offering extensive rides through varied landscapes.
The region is rich in natural beauty. While riding, you might encounter views of the Drau River and the Feistritz reservoir. Nearby attractions include the Šum Waterfall and the scenic Vintgar Gorge. The area is also known for its 'Rose Valley' with a Rosenpark.
Yes, the region features natural ponds and lakes. The Marina on the Drau – Marian Shrine loop from Feistritz im Rosental follows the Drau River, offering views of water features. Additionally, the nearby Lake Bled is a significant attraction in the surrounding region.
Yes, among the 21 available routes, there are 4 classified as easy. These trails typically feature less elevation gain and smoother paths, making them suitable for beginners or those looking for a more relaxed ride.
Many trails offer stunning viewpoints of the Karawanks mountain range. For specific summits, you can find routes that lead to or offer views of peaks like Veliki Vrh (Hochturm) or Stol (2236 m). The Klagenfurter Hütte also provides exceptional panoramas.
